Renormalized characteristic forms of the Cheng--Yau metric and global CR invariants

Abstract

For each invariant polynomial , we construct a global CR invariant via the renormalized characteristic form of the Cheng--Yau metric on a strictly pseudoconvex domain. When the degree of is 0, the invariant agrees with the total Q'-curvature. When the degree is equal to the CR dimension, we construct a primed pseudo-hermitian invariant I' which integrates to the corresponding CR invariant. These are generalizations of the I'-curvature on CR five-manifolds, introduced by Case--Gover.
